Download PCSX2 Emulator v2.6.3 (2026)

PCSX2 icon

PCSX2 is the most popular PlayStation 2 emulator on desktop today, offering 90% performance similarity to the original console that supports the x86 architecture. by providing many features that you can activate to optimize your gaming experience.

Screenshot PCSX2 (HD)

About

What is PCSX2?

PCSX2 is a free and open-source PlayStation 2 (PS2) emulator for Windows, Linux, and macOS. Unlike simple Android wrappers, PCSX2 replicates the original console's hardware directly on your PC. It enables features impossible on the original console, such as 4K resolution upscaling, texture filtering, and instant save states.

PCSX2 Features

Explore the core capabilities that make Winlator the best choice for emulation.

Massive Game Library

PCSX2 Emulator Can run almost all PS2 console games smoothly and stably. PCSX2 has compatibility with up to tens of thousands of supported games and is continuously added and updated if there are bugs in the games run on the PCSX2 Emulator.

Graphics & Resolution Enhancement

PCSX2 Emulator Has a graphic processing feature to create a better resolution in games than those on the PS2 console. Features in PCSX2 Emulator such as internal resolution scaling, anti-aliasing, and texture filtering can make games look sharper, clearer, and more detailed on your device's screen.

Save State Feature

Just like other popular emulators, PCSX2 has a Save State feature that allows you to save your game progress without having to restart from the beginning. This feature is also useful for continuing difficult mission parts of the game and can replay the scene if you want.

Gamepad & Keyboard Support

PCSX2 supports a variety of external hardware input devices, such as keyboards and mice, as well as modern gamepad controllers. You can also configure each controller's button functions to your preferences, and it also supports vibration.

Virtual Memory Card Support

To save game data, PCSX2 uses virtual memory cards that function like real memory cards found in Playstation 2 consoles. You can also create multiple virtual memory cards, manage save files, and transfer them between other devices.

Cheat Code Support

PCSX2 also supports cheat codes for games that support the PNACH format. These cheat codes can make things easier for you, such as providing unlimited ammo, invulnerability, or unlocking hidden content. You can add and manage them in the PCSX2 emulator settings.

Customizable Performance Settings

PCSX2 offers a variety of features to optimize PS2 emulation performance, tailored to your hardware specifications. Features like VU Cycle Stealing, EE Cyclerate, emulation presets, and advanced graphics settings allow you to fine-tune performance to match your game and hardware.

Multi-Format Support (ISO/CSO)

PCSX2 emulator supports various game disc formats such as ISO, DVD and compressed formats such as CSO.

Gameplay Recording

PCSX2 Emulator provides tools to record screen or take screenshots with third-party applications in games, providing high-quality images or videos.

Cross-Platform (Win/Lin/Mac)

PCSX2 supports almost all desktop operating systems such as Windows, Linux, and macOS, provided the architecture used must be x86. This provides broad OS support for users to be able to play PS2 games on various desktop platforms.

Custom Post-FX Shaders

You can enable the post-processing shader feature to improve the game's graphics appearance beyond the original. This feature can improve effects like color, image sharpening, CRT simulation (scanlines), and many other features, allowing you to customize the game's visual quality.

Turbo / Fast Forward

The Fast Forward feature speeds up gameplay, which is especially useful for skipping long cutscenes or repetitive, grinding sections. You can also adjust the turbo speed to suit your needs.

Auto Game Configuration

PCSX2 uses an internal data repository (called GameINI or GameDB) that stores both game data and custom saves. PCSX2 can also automatically select the best configuration for a particular game when running, making things easier for novice users.

Accessory Plugin System

PCSX2 also supports custom external PlayStation 2 hardware inputs other than keyboard/mouse, such as the DualShock 2 with vibration and analog buttons, the GunCon (mouse-enabled), the Dance Pad for DDR, the Buzz! controller, the SingStar microphone, and a racing wheel with force feedback. PCSX2 supports these through input plugins, so you can play like you would on a real PS2 console.

CPU Overclocking

PCSX2 also features a Virtual CPU Overclocking/Underclocking feature (Emotion Engine) that adjusts the EE speed. Overclocking can improve performance in demanding games, but requires a high-end PC and carries the risk of bugs. Underclocking reduces the workload, making it suitable for lower-end PCs or for overclocked games. You can enable this feature in Settings → Emulation Settings → EE Cycle Rate.

Online Network Play

PCSX2 has a plugin called DEV9 that provides network connectivity, simulating a PS2 network connection. While most games don't support this feature, the PCSX2 emulator at least supports games that require an internet connection, utilizing a configurable LAN connection.

Game Fixes & Mods

The PCSX2 developers and community often provide patches or custom tools to improve performance and fix issues in certain games. PCSX2 also supports modding, such as changing textures, skin definitions, colors, and more.

Frequently Asked Questions PCSX2

Winlator was created by brunodev85 who is actively developing it to this day but there are also contributors from the community.

No, Winlator uses the DXVK API layer, which only supports DirectX 11 and below. However, in the latest version v10+, Winlator adds support for a graphics API called VKD3D, which supports DirectX 12, but may be unstable in some games, and is still in the testing phase.

No, you can use winlator without root access at all.

Of course not, performance will be lower than running on native Windows, as it's like a virtual emulator.

Yes, Winlator supports both legacy and modern GamePADs, both via internet and USB connections.

Usually the resolution is too high or your device specifications are too low.

Other Articles

Download PS2 BIOS For PCSX2 Emulator

PS2 BIOS is an important tool to run playstation 2 emulation on PCSX2 Emulator with several variants …

How To Install PCSX2 Emulator

PCSX2 is a popular PS2 emulator on the desktop especially for x86 architecture, supporting various …

Download PCSX2 Emulator for Android, Windows, Linux, Mac and iOS

PCSX2 is a popular PlayStation 2 emulator currently on the desktop, offering improved and stable …

Popular Games on PCSX2

Devil May Cry 3

action hack and slash

Devil May Cry 3 is an action game that you can play on the PCSX2 Emulator and was released in 2005 by Capcom. You will be taken on an adventure with …